- How does brain wiring help preserve our thinking skills as we age?
Healthy patterns of direct neural communication between major brain networks become increasingly crucial for protecting cognitive performance as we grow older, compensating for the decline of local brain regions.
- Does brain tau protein affect object memory in older adults?
Elevated levels of tau protein in the brain fluid of healthy older adults are linked to overactivity in the hippocampus and worse memory for distinguishing highly similar objects.
- Does cognitive frailty in old age signal early Alzheimer's?
Older adults with cognitive frailty show brain structures and electrical responses similar to healthy peers, rather than those with Alzheimer's disease.
- How the aging brain learns to see shapes in clutter
While older and younger adults improve equally at identifying visual shapes in noisy backgrounds, they rely on different brain pathways, with older adults relying more on attention networks in the parietal lobe rather than frontal decision-making areas.
- How Leisure Activities Buffer Age-Related Mental Slowing
Active leisure lifestyles help older adults stay mentally quick even when their brains process sensory information more slowly.
- How personality affects memory and brain patterns in older adults
Older adults who are highly open to experience show better memory because their brain activity patterns during learning look more like those of younger adults.
